Background technology
Mash welder system uses the principle that two point excessively stream is welded, and two electrode pressurization workpiece make double layer of metal in two electricity during work Form certain contact resistance under the pressure of pole, and welding current from an electrode flow through another electrode when in two contact resistance point shapes Into the thermal welding of moment, and welding current moment flow to this electrode formation loop from another electrode along two workpiece, and will not hinder And the internal structure of welded piece;But when electrode pressure is too small, it can cause to cause firing rate to increase because current density is excessive Greatly, splash is produced;When electrode pressure is excessive, weld zone all-in resistance and current density will be made to reduce, welding radiating increase is melted Core size declines, joint performance reduction.

In order to solve the above technical problems, one aspect of the present invention is a kind of nickel sheet mash welder, including:Cylinder 1;Institute State cylinder 1 and use dual piston cylinder;The cylinder barrel of the cylinder 1 is provided with cylinder mounting plate 2;The piston rod and gas of the cylinder 1 Cylinder installing plate 2 is connected;The cylinder mounting plate 2 is provided with take-up housing 10;Stretch out same with the piston rod of cylinder 1 on the take-up housing 10 The one end in one direction is provided with blocking mechanism 18 normal thereto provided with two symmetrical linear guides 12, one end, and the other end is provided with Spring stopper 4 normal thereto;Sliding block 14 is equipped with every linear guides 12;The moving direction of sliding block 14 is lived with cylinder 1 Stopper rod telescopic direction is identical;Each sliding block 14 is provided with slide block mechanism 8;Each slide block mechanism 8 stretches out same with the piston rod of cylinder 1 The one end in direction is provided with connector 9, and the other end is provided with pressure sensor 6;The connector 9, which is adopted, to be made from an insulative material;Each One end of connector 9 is fixed on slide block mechanism 8, and the other end is provided with capillary mechanism 16;Each capillary mechanism 16 is provided with capillary 17;Two pressure sensors 6 are provided with spring 11 between spring stopper 4 respectively;The spring stopper 4 is provided with two tune Save bolt 3;Every one end of spring 11 is arranged on corresponding regulating bolt 3, and the other end is arranged on corresponding pressure sensor 6 On, adjust the decrement of spring 11 using regulating bolt 3 and adjust pressure value;It is located at the two of take-up housing 10 on the cylinder mounting plate 2 Side is provided with optoelectronic switch seat 13;On the cylinder mounting plate 2 regulation chute 15 is equipped with positioned at the both sides of take-up housing 10;The light Electric switch seat 13 is fixedly installed on regulation chute 15;The optoelectronic switch seat 13 is provided with optoelectronic switch 5;The slide block mechanism 8 outside is equipped with inductor 7;The inductor 7 coordinates with optoelectronic switch 5.
In use, cylinder 1 stretches out motion, cylinder mounting plate 2 is driven to move so that capillary 17 contacts workpiece;When capillary 17 Compressive zone movable slider mechanism 8 is moved by sliding block 14 toward opposite direction, squeeze pressure sensor 6 and spring 11, meanwhile, inductor 7 Optoelectronic switch 5 is contacted, mash welder passes through electric current and pressure welding workpiece;Set when the feedback spot welding pressure value of pressure sensor 6 exceeds Determine scope, then machine alarm is shut down, the retraction original position of cylinder 1.
